Carter explaining his feelings passionately Meme Template Origin

The 'Carter explaining his feelings passionately' meme originates from a memorable scene in the classic buddy cop film, 'Rush Hour,' featuring Chris Tucker as Detective James Carter. Known for his quick wit and lively persona, Carter is shown sitting across a desk, fervently explaining his point with increasing animation and intensity. As he leans forward, gesturing wildly, he ends with a triumphant, "That's the same way I feel. That's what I've been trying to tell everybody," perfectly capturing the essence of finally being understood. This scene, underscored by the soulful tune "GRACE" by Jarmar Green, encapsulates the universal human experience of validation and has since become a beloved meme format.
